Mumbai Court warns Kangana Ranaut

|India Today|



A Mumbai Court has warned Kangana Ranaut that a warrant will be issued against her if she does not remain present in court on the next date of hearing in the Javed Akhtar defamation case. The next hearing is ordered on September 20. The court said that if Kangana fails to appear, an arrest warrant will be issued against her. However, Kangana's lawyer, Rizwan Siddique, submitted a medical report of Kangana claiming that the actress is showing Covid-19 symptoms. Rizwan said that in the last 15 days, Kangana has travelled a lot for Thalaivii promotions and has met a lot of people. Rizwan asked for seven days' time from the court so that Kangana recovers and also takes the Covid-19 test. He also said that Kangana can be present through virtual hearing as well. Javed Akhtar's lawyer argued that this was done only to delay the hearing. Javed Akhtar is sincerely coming to court for each hearing. The judge ordered the next hearing in the matter on September 20. He warned Kangana that an arrest warrant will be issued by the court against her if she fails to appear in court.
